faultplane

fault plane projection on focal sphere


Description

given azimuth and dip of fault mechanism, calculate and plot the fault plane.

Usage

faultplane(az, dip, col = par("col"), PLOT = TRUE, UP = FALSE)

Arguments

az

degrees, strike of the plane (NOT down dip azimuth)

dip

degrees, dip from horizontal

col

color for line

PLOT

option for adding to plot

UP

upper or lower hemisphere

Details

Azimuth is the strike in degrees, not the down dip azimuth as described in other routines.

Value

list of points along fault plane

x

coordinates on focal sphere

y

coordinates on focal sphere

Examples

gcol='black'
border='black'
ndiv=36
phi = seq(0,2*pi, by=2*pi/ndiv);
  x = cos(phi);
  y = sin(phi);

plot(x,y, type='n', asp=1)
  lines(x,y, col=border)
  lines(c(-1,1), c(0,0), col=gcol)
  lines(c(0,0), c(-1,1), col=gcol)

faultplane(65, 34)
